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5029 6489420 815 90701759 73459
41 95248384044 776013830
41 95248384044 776013830
2772667382 7044092579 0183
All about undefined
Interested in learning more?
41 95248384044 776013830
2772667382 7044092579 0183
See more
47123056742 11845678990
53149741852 47798 624746
See more
5798 65261119
875555205 7849591459 084416
See more